Output f107192acbd8fbe63acfe029ba24637adb18db73dac9a7b1fc6942e6e60a15a1:1

value
2001636
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d505dc5c0592b59c4603213e9053b9da5395805a OP_EQUAL
address
3M7NscnDg2HCZLtpbHFtSqNmGZtyqBzadM
transaction
f107192acbd8fbe63acfe029ba24637adb18db73dac9a7b1fc6942e6e60a15a1
confirmations
159602
spent
true